just wondering. I think we are trying to be at MK for NYE and trying to get all of it done before it's too late.
 
We were in MGM for last New Years Eve...we had an ADR at 50s PrimeTime Cafe for 8pm....We did not get seated until well after 9pm...crowds were incredible and it seemed as though most earlier guests were taking their time with desert!! PTC got all backed up with its ressies.

Choose a time that you are comfortable with, arrive early and expect some wait....
 
We had a 7:30pm NYE ADR for Crystal Palace (2004). We finally checked in at 8:10pm after having stood in line since 7:10pm and were seated just about 9:00pm. It was awful trying to get out of the restaurant after dinner with all of the crowds waiting for the "countdown".

I would go as early as you can stand to eat dinner (definitely earlier than 7:30pm) and then plan for some snacks.
 
Just keep in mind if you plan on going to MK for NYE you need to get there very early, the park will close to guest by mid morning. I would make dinner reservation early. I would try for about 5pm so if the park gets to be to much and you leave at least you have had dinner, and you could grab something light has the night goes on. We were in Disney this past NYE, we had dinner at Shula's at 5:30 and then went to Epcot around 9pm. There weren't many people eating at that time so we got right in, we were able to take our time the crowd didn't start until we were leaving at 7pm. We have been to Disney for NYE a few times and always had dinner early and got in rather quickly because of the early times.
 

While we were not at MK last NYE we were at Epcot. We ate at off times - 4pm for "lunch/dinner" and then did counter service and snacks till midnight. At Epcot many of the counter locations ran out of their more popular items and we did wait in line for quite a while - so just be prepared :)
